Quine-McCluskey 最小化布尔表达式的Quine McCluskey方法的代码。 使用的语言:JAVA如何编译和运行:使用任何Java IDE(BlueJ,eclipse等)打开源文件。 编译代码并运行。 变量数量主要是一个输入。 最小项的数量和最小项是随机生成的。 (代码已在BlueJ IDE中测试,并在Windows 8上经过eclipse) 关于代码:给定的JAVA代码实现了Quine Mccluskey方法,以简化布尔表达式。 我主要使用2D数组来实现该方法以及一些函数调用。 下面是代码工作原理的简单概述:-工作原理:-首先存储变量数量和最小项数量。 相应地声明2个二维数组,每个数组的大小为(NumberOfMinterms)C2 X NoOfVariables。 第一个保存输入的最小项的二进制形式,而另一个保存位差为1的最小项的二进制形式。 每次将第二矩阵的内容复
2022-06-27 21:44:42 5KB Java
1
pl0语言编译器的基础上实现了对布尔类型的扩展,能够识别并运行基本的pl0语言代码 test.txt文件为测试用pl0代码
1
数字电路与逻辑设计课件:第二章 part2布尔代数.ppt
2022-06-17 09:01:06 863KB 计算机 互联网 文档
布尔铂区matlab代码预测材料流模型 用于预测产品未来销售和废物流的 Matlab 代码 这两种模型处理两种不同类别的产品: 成熟产品模型 - 适用于具有丰富历史数据的产品。 新兴产品模型 - 适用于采用数据有限的产品。 物料流模型以单位和质量 (kg) 计算产品流(流入或销售,以及废物流)。 废物流量的计算方法是将年销售额乘以产品寿命概率。 寿命分布:假设产品的寿命概率遵循威布尔分布函数,根据用户提供的参数生成。 给定寿命范围的概率是使用 MATLAB 函数生成的,用于 Weibull 的累积分布函数,给出为 P = cdf ('Weibull', X, a, b) 其中 X 是寿命范围(最小到最大寿命)乘积),计算概率,a是形状参数,b是尺度参数。 模型采用寿命的最小值、最大值、平均值和标准偏差,作为输入使用 rood2d 函数生成 Weibull cdf。 销售分布:假设销售分布遵循具有衰减的逻辑曲线。 该模型根据用户提供的输入生成产品销售的逻辑曲线。 成熟的产品模型以增长率、sigmoid中点、销售高峰、衰减率和衰减中点等所有逻辑参数作为输入生成逻辑销售曲线,新兴产品模型仅
2022-06-17 08:56:12 20KB 系统开源
1
eppz! Geometry 一部分 :triangular_ruler: Unity的2D几何。 适用于日常的多边形麻烦。 多边形裁剪,多边形缠绕方向,多边形区域,多边形质心,多个多边形的质心,线相交,点线距离,线段相交,多边形点包含,多边形三角剖分,多边形Voronoi图,多边形偏移,多边形轮廓,多边形缓冲区,多边形并集,多边形减法,多边形布尔运算等。 该库正在生产中使用。 但是,它附带了的免责声明和保证。 例子 如果您希望立即阅读示例代码,则可以在“ 文件夹中找到示例场景。 模型类 基本上是一个Vector2点,但知道它所驻留的多边形上下文(邻居,线段,边,多边形,等分线,法线)。 两个Vector2点的线
2022-06-08 11:21:32 275KB segment unity geometry triangulation
1
论文研究-威布尔分布无失效数据的Bayes可靠性分析.pdf,
2022-06-03 13:58:14 182KB 论文研究
1
布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频教程笔记资料布尔教育燕十八mysql入门视频
2022-06-03 10:04:15 647KB mysql 综合资源 数据库 database
S盒是许多加密算法唯一的非线性部件,其安全性对这些算法的密码分析至关重要。S盒输出的布尔表达式(即模2域上的代数多项式)被用于衡量S盒的非线性度等用途。在已知S盒真值表情况下,对求S盒各输出布尔表达式的各种算法进行了探讨和总结。其中,折半异或法在普通PC计算机上只需要[m2m-1]次操作,其中[m]为S盒的输入位数,且不需要占用额外的内存。
2022-05-27 17:53:25 444KB 论文研究
1
针对传统STL模型布尔运算计算精度不高的问题,采用六元组结构记录相交三角面片的交线段,将相交三角面片分为4种情况,依据STL模型中三角面片的拓扑关系,采用递归搜索交线段记录的方法提取出交线链和交线环,对于共面的相交三角面片,采取统一处理方法提取交线链和交线环.实验证明本文算法可大幅度提高布尔运算的精度和效率.
2022-05-25 16:31:23 180KB 自然科学 论文
1
布尔表达式的算符优先翻译程序设计 布尔表达式的文法: B ® B and T | T T ® T or F | F F ® not F |true|false |(B)| i rop i 设计布尔表达式文法,给出该文法的属性文法,用算符优先分析法实现对布尔表达式的翻译,给出翻译的四元式结果。 布尔表达式的文法: B ® B and T | T T ® T or F | F F ® not F |true|false |(B)| i rop i 设计布尔表达式文法,给出该文法的属性文法,用算符优先分析法实现对布尔表达式的翻译,给出翻译的逆波兰式结果。
1